2026 verdict
Roborock Qrevo Curv 2 Pro is the far more complete robot vacuum here, adding everything the Roomba leaves out: mopping with dual spinning pads washed in 100C water and dried with warm air, a dock that empties the robot into a 2.7L bag, 25,000Pa of suction, documented obstacle detection, an AdaptiLift chassis for carpets up to 3 cm and a 2 year warranty against 1. iRobot Roomba 205 answers with restraint and price. It is vacuum-only with no dock tower at all, compacting debris inside the robot so the bin is emptied by hand but rarely, sitting on a small charging base that suits a room with no space for a station, and it reaches IFTTT alongside Alexa and Google Home where the Roborock stops at two assistants. Both map with LiDAR and support multi-room maps, no-go zones and cliff detection, and both run about 120 minutes. Buy iRobot Roomba 205 if you want compact vacuum-only cleaning; for mopping and a hands-off dock, Roborock Qrevo Curv 2 Pro is the better machine.

Frequently Asked Questions

Which is better overall, the Roborock Qrevo Curv 2 Pro or the iRobot Roomba 205?

Roborock Qrevo Curv 2 Pro. It vacuums and mops, self-empties, washes and dries its mop, delivers 25,000Pa of suction and carries a 2 year warranty. iRobot Roomba 205 wins on price, on its compact dockless footprint and on IFTTT support.

Does the Roomba 205 mop or self-empty?

Neither. iRobot Roomba 205 is vacuum-only and has no auto-empty dock; instead it compacts debris inside the robot so the bin needs emptying less often, and it charges on a small base. Roborock Qrevo Curv 2 Pro mops and empties itself into a 2.7L dock bag.

How do they compare on battery?

Both are rated at about 120 minutes and both auto-recharge and resume. Owners of iRobot Roomba 205 do report needing multiple charge cycles to finish a single level, so on larger floor plans neither finishes in one run.

Which one is easier to fit into a small home?

iRobot Roomba 205, since it needs only a small charging base rather than a 450 mm dock, and there are no bags to store. Roborock Qrevo Curv 2 Pro needs a dedicated spot for its station but then handles emptying, mop washing and drying by itself.

How do their smart home options compare?

iRobot Roomba 205 works with Alexa, Google Home and IFTTT. Roborock Qrevo Curv 2 Pro works with Alexa and Google Home, with no Apple HomeKit and no confirmed Matter listing. Both are limited to 2.4 GHz Wi-Fi.

Who should buy the iRobot Roomba 205?

Buyers who want vacuuming only, at a lower price, with LiDAR mapping and no bulky dock to accommodate, and who like that internal dust compaction keeps emptying infrequent. If mopping and a self-cleaning station are what you are after, Roborock Qrevo Curv 2 Pro is the right choice.
